> This is worded oddly. The property is 'leds' and it is always a list of
> phandles to LED device nodes. It is present in an LED consumer device.

How about:

[...]

A LED consumer device has a 'leds' property. This property is always a list
of phandles to LED nodes (child node of a LED device node).

led_device {
     ...

     led0: led at 0 {
         ...
     };

     led1: led at 1 {
         ...
     };
};

consumer {
     ...
     leds = <led0>, <led1>;
};
